What's All the Fuss About? Tacoma Line Dancing Explained

Before we dive into the nitty-gritty of Tacoma's line dancing scene, let's quickly explain what all the fuss is about. Line dancing is a social dance form where a group of people dance in one or more lines, following steps to music. It's a fantastic way to stay active, meet new people, and have a blast without needing a partner. Whether you're a seasoned dancer or a complete beginner, there's a place for you in Tacoma's line dancing community.

Tacoma's Hottest Line Dancing Spots

Now that you're all caught up on the history let's get to the good stuff – Tacoma's hottest line dancing spots!

1. The Tacoma Country & Western Club

Kicking off our list is the Tacoma Country & Western Club, a local institution since 1946. This beloved venue offers line dancing lessons and live music every weekend. With a spacious dance floor and a friendly atmosphere, it's the perfect place to cut your teeth on line dancing. Don't forget to check out their calendar for special events and themed nights!

2. The Swiss

Next up, we've got The Swiss, a historic Tacoma bar with a lively line dancing scene. On Tuesday nights, you can join the Tacoma Line Dance Club for lessons and dancing. The Swiss offers a laid-back atmosphere, affordable drinks, and a great selection of music. It's an excellent spot for both beginners and experienced dancers.

3. The Harmon Taproom

If you're looking for a more upscale line dancing experience, check out The Harmon Taproom. This modern gastropub offers line dancing lessons on Thursday nights, followed by open dancing. With a fantastic selection of craft beers and delicious food, it's the perfect spot for a night out with friends.

Tips for Tacoma Line Dancing Newbies

Before you hit the dance floor, here are a few tips to help you make the most of your Tacoma line dancing experience:

  1. 1. Wear comfortable shoes: Line dancing can be tough on your feet, so make sure to wear comfortable, broken-in shoes with good support.
  2. 2. Stay hydrated: Dancing is a great workout, so be sure to drink plenty of water before, during, and after your dance sessions.
  3. 3. Don't be afraid to ask for help: If you're struggling with a step or dance, don't hesitate to ask an instructor or fellow dancer for help. Line dancing is all about community, and experienced dancers are always happy to lend a hand.
  4. 4. Be patient: Line dancing takes time and practice to master. Don't get discouraged if you struggle at first – keep practicing, and you'll see improvement in no time.
  5. 5. Have fun: Above all, remember that line dancing is supposed to be enjoyable! Don't take it too seriously, and let loose on the dance floor.
